The Psychological Appeal of Simple Games
The popularity of games like the chicken road game isn’t accidental. There’s a well-documented psychological basis for why simple mobile games captivate players. The immediate feedback loop, where actions directly result in visible rewards or consequences, taps into the brain’s reward system, releasing dopamine and creating a sense of pleasure. This is particularly appealing in a fast-paced world where attention spans are shrinking. These games require minimal commitment, offering a quick escape or distraction without demanding prolonged periods of focus.
Furthermore, the inherent challenge in achieving high scores fosters a sense of accomplishment. Players are driven to improve their performance, constantly striving to beat their previous records or those of their friends. This competitive element is a powerful motivator, extending gameplay sessions and cultivating long-term engagement. Simple graphics and intuitive controls contribute to the accessibility, reducing the barrier to entry for casual gamers and creating a broad appeal.
Here’s a look at some of the psychological principles at play:
- Flow State: The game’s progressive difficulty encourages a ‘flow state,’ where the challenge perfectly matches the player’s skill level, resulting in an immersive experience.
- Operant Conditioning: Rewards (points, power-ups) reinforce desired behaviors (successful crossings)
- Variable Ratio Reinforcement: The unpredictable nature of achieving high scores mimics slot machines, driving continued engagement.
Strategies for Maximizing Your Score
While the chicken road game appears straightforward, a few strategies can significantly boost your score. Learning to anticipate the patterns of the traffic flow is crucial. Don’t simply react to cars as they approach; instead, observe their speed and trajectory to predict safe crossing points. Using power-ups strategically – saving them for particularly difficult sections – can also be a game-changer. A common mistake is to waste them early on, diminishing their potential impact when needed most.
Mastering the controls is also essential. The timing of your taps or swipes needs to be precise. Avoid frantically tapping, as this can often lead to miscalculations. Instead, focus on deliberate and controlled movements. It’s important to practice regularly to develop muscle memory and improve your reaction time. A calm and focused mindset contributes to success, enabling players to make rational decisions even under pressure.
Furthermore, understanding the game’s nuances, such as the timing of power-up effects or the spawn rate of vehicles, enables players to optimize their approach. Watching videos of skilled players can provide valuable insights into advanced techniques and strategies. Remember to adjust your approach based on the specific version of the game you are playing, as variations in mechanics and difficulty can occur.
